Product Features & Benefits
✅ BC Hydro-Approved – Meets all new BC Hydro service standards for 320A services
✅ Voltage Rating:120/240V Single-Phase
✅ Amperage:320A Continuous, 400A Non-Continuous
✅ Application: Overhead & Underground Service Installations
✅ Compatible With: 300A or 200A + 125A Load Side Panels
✅ Type: Self-Contained Metering
✅ Brand:Hydel
✅ Construction: Durable, weather-resistant housing for outdoor and indoor use
✅ Regulatory Compliance: Meets Canadian Electrical Code (CEC) & BC Hydro ES54 S1-02 R1

Why is there Dual 200Amp lugs on the load side when BCHyrdo says the max i can use is x1 200amp and x1 125amp?
Feb 6, 2025, 07:41 AMThe dual 200A lugs on the load side of the Hydel 320A Meter Socket provide flexibility for different electrical configurations, but BC Hydro’s requirement of one 200A and one 125A maximum is based on their utility service limitations and load balancing regulations. Here’s why:
1. Manufacturer vs. Utility Regulations
The meter socket is designed to handle up to 320A of continuous load and provides dual 200A lugs to accommodate different customer setups.
BC Hydro, however, sets its own maximum allowable load distribution for safety, transformer load management, and system efficiency.
2. Avoiding Overloading the Transformer
Utility companies regulate maximum service sizes to prevent overloading transformers and ensure balanced electrical distribution across their grid.
The 320A-rated meter socket is a self-contained metering solution, but BC Hydro limits the usable load to 325A total (200A + 125A) rather than the full 320A continuous capacity.
3. Compliance with BC Hydro Standards
Even if the socket has dual 200A lugs, only a combination that meets BC Hydro’s service regulations can be connected.
If an electrician were to install dual 200A breakers, BC Hydro may reject the installation or require modifications.
4. Flexibility for Other Installations
The dual 200A lug configuration allows for installations in other jurisdictions or setups where higher load splits are allowed.
In areas outside of BC Hydro’s jurisdiction, two 200A breakers may be acceptable.
Key Takeaway:
The Hydel meter socket supports up to 320A, but BC Hydro limits the usable load to one 200A breaker and one 125A breaker to comply with their grid management standards.
The dual 200A lugs exist for flexibility in different jurisdictions, but the actual allowed configuration depends on BC Hydro's rules.
If you're installing this meter base in BC, you should follow BC Hydro’s requirement and ensure the electrician wires the load side accordingly. - Feb 6, 2025, 07:35 AM
This one has a Bypass if I were to take out the meter portion and bypass it to the home will the house still have power?
Feb 6, 2025, 07:40 AMYes, the Hydel 320A meter socket on Evolt.ca is BC Hydro approved and includes a bypass feature.
If you remove the meter and engage the bypass, the house should still have power, assuming the bypass is a manual lever bypass (which temporarily maintains power during meter changes or maintenance).
However, there are a few key considerations:
Type of Bypass:
If it has a lever bypass, you can manually engage it to keep power flowing to the home.
If it's a horn bypass, you would need a jumper or special tool to complete the circuit.
If it’s an automatic bypass, it should maintain power temporarily when the meter is removed.
Utility Regulations:
BC Hydro may prohibit bypassing the meter without their approval. Tampering with the meter socket can be illegal and dangerous.
Engaging the bypass may also not be permanent—it’s usually designed for temporary use during meter servicing.
Safety Concerns:
Removing a meter while under load can cause arcing, which is dangerous.
Bypassing may not provide the same level of protection as the meter setup.
It is always best to consult with BC Hydro or a licensed electrician before attempting any modifications.
